What happens to the nitrogen excreted by animals?

Biology
1 answer:
Alexandra [31]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Nitrgen Cycle

Explanation:

Animal waste includes nitrogen that passes through the nitrogen cycle, these steps summarise into:

The nitrogen cycle moves nitrogen back and forth between the atmosphere and organisms.

Bacteria change nitrogen gas from the atmosphere to nitrogen compounds that plants can absorb.

Other bacteria change nitrogen compounds back to nitrogen gas, which re-enters the atmosphere.
